    Thnks for reply. The clutch cable was chnged and is far smooth now, i did check rpms, 3 at 60km(38mph) & 5 at 100km (63miles) 5.5 at 110km
    ..sound like iam experiencing the same rpms like yu..i believe this is normal for XJ700. Am not used to these as i have ridden vtwins Vstar 650 all this while and they dont rev that much.

    These engines like to be around 5-6K all day.
    Cruising the highway at 75 will keep it up there! ...she redlines at 10K so you got plenty of room to twist yet! (just make sure your rubber and brakes are in good shape)
